Signs It Needs Repair
You can pay attention to several warning signs to signal that you require repair or replacement. These may look like this:
- Short Cycling of the HVAC system
- Temperature fluctuations
- High energy bills with no changes in your energy usage
- The HVAC unit doesn’t shut off but runs constantly
- HVAC keeps turning on or off instead of a full cycle
- The thermostat is over ten years old
